**About Us - Kids United OSHC**

Kids United OSHC is a thriving, family-run business dedicated to delivering top-quality before, and after-school care and vacation care programs. We proudly serve families across the Gregory Hills, Camden, Campbelltown, Liverpool and the Fairfield Local Government Areas. Our commitment to excellence in care and education has made us a trusted choice for families, and we continuously strive to uphold our reputation.

We are deeply committed to being a child-safe organisation and fully endorse the National Principles for Child Safe Organisations.

**Hours of Operation**:

- **Before School Care**:7:00 am - 9:00 am
- **After School Care**:3:00 pm - 6:30 pm
- **Vacation Care**:7:30 am - 5:00 pm

**Key Responsibilities as an OSHC Coordinator**:

- Lead the delivery of a high-quality, educational, and engaging programs.
- Ensure compliance with National Regulations.
- Implement the National Quality Standards effectively.
- Design programs that align with the 'My Time Our Place' framework.
- Foster positive, productive, and respectful communication and engagement with children, families, and team members.
- Serve as the responsible person on site.
- Identify and respond to children and young people at risk.
- Support and nurture the development of children in your care.
- Oversee administrative tasks and attend regular management meetings.
- Supervise children to ensure their safety and well-being.
- Assist with light cleaning duties and food preparation.
- Participate in monthly staff meetings.
- **Essential Requirements**:

- Proven experience in OSHC or Childcare with strong leadership qualities.
- Diploma in Children's Services or OOSH (preferred).
- Ability to lead, inspire, and motivate your team.
- Demonstrated honesty and integrity.
- Experience with 'Kidsxap' or similar software.
- High-level technology skills and abilities.
- Experience working with children with disabilities.
- Quick-thinking and decision-making abilities.
- Willingness to learn and grow in the role.
- Valid Working with Children Check for paid employment.
- Recent Police Check (less than 6 months old) or willingness to obtain prior to starting.
- First Aid certificate (including CPR, anaphylaxis, asthma management, and emergency first aid in an education and care setting) or willingness to obtain prior to starting.
- Ability to work effectively as part of a team.
- Excellent communication and engagement skills.
- Ability to build and maintain positive relationships with children, parents, and staff.
